description Product Description

Used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als, particularly in the production of antihypertensive drugs and other biologically active compounds. It plays an important role in agrochemical manufacturing, serving as a building block for pesticides and herbicides due to its reactive functional groups. Its structure allows for easy modification in organic reactions, making it valuable in research and development of new heterocyclic compounds. Commonly employed in condensation and coupling reactions to form more complex molecules with enhanced biological activity.
